   cfd investigation of turbocharger ported shroud compressor

چکیده    Compressor covers with ported shrouds are used to recirculate low momentum air near the tips of the inducer blades. these devices have traditionally been limited to extending the low-flow operating range at higher rotational speeds for compressors used in compression-ignition (ci) engines. the use of ported shrouds on compressors for spark-ignition (si) engines has been avoided due to operating at pressure ratios below the range where ported shrouds improve low-flow range, the slight decrease in efficiency, and the perception of increased noise. this study examines the performance of a si engine turbocharger compressor with and without a ported shroud through experimental investigation. the results show that by keeping the pressure difference between the two compressor heads constant and preventing the increase in turbine losses and the compressor increased the flow rate of the input flow by about 8%. also, with increasing height of porter shroud compressor 66 to 38 mm, mass flow rate increases 6 to 7 %.
